Numerous Trump associates have been subpoenaed by the Fulton County Special grand jury. Their names are Rudy Guiliani, Senator Linsdey Graham, Cleta Mitchel, and other human beings. The Fulton County DA named Fani Willis said that the public can expect more subpoenas of Trump associates. The grand jury is trying to get the facts found out. Graham said that he will fight the subpoena which shows me that he might have something to hide. The grand jury is trying to take their time to research and get as much information as possible. District Attorney said that Trump could be charged if the evidence points in that direction. Also, Donald Trump was caught on tape trying to make the Georgia election officials including the Georgia Attorney General manipulate votes in order for him to win Georgia. Trump wanted 11,000 votes, but the Georgia Attorney General told him accurately that he has lost the election. Obviously, Trump was wrong, and Georgia was blue for the 2020 election. The Fulton County grand jury has tons of facts already. Trump could very well be charged in Georgia. Trump also knew what he was trying to do was illegal.

Days ago was the Birthday of the late Sister Phyllis Linda Hyman. She lived from 1949 to 1995. As a legendary artist, she worked as a singer, songwriter, and actress. Many of her many songs are You Know How to Love Me in 1979, Living All Alone in 1986, and Don't Wanna Change the World in 1991. She was born in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. Her cousin is the famous actor Earle Hyman. Later, she grew up in St. Clair Village, the South Hills section of Pittsburgh.   Phyllis Hyman worked in the group New Direction. She was in the 1974 film Lenny too. Later, she worked on songs and gave her soul to express her mind. Her voice was incredible to listen to, and she always possessed a humble spirit as a black human being. She was a great singer of ballads and songs about romance. Her posthumous album was I Refuse to Be Lonely in 1995. She endorsed black representation in the music industry and black-owned businesses. Hyman was public about advocating these things, because she loved black people unconditionally.
